Since a common variant of the MTHFR gene, T677(Ala), responsible for the thermolabile MTHFR with less than 50% specific MTHFR activity, has been reported, we examined whether the T677 allele is associated with psychiatric disorders in an unrelated Japanese population consisting of 297 schizophrenics, 32 patients with major depression, 40 patients with bipolar disorder, and 419 controls.
